Stone Driveway Construction in Fort Collins, CO
Stone driveway construction involves creating durable and visually appealing driveways using natural or manufactured stone materials. This service covers a variety of projects, including new driveway installations, resurfacing existing driveways, and expanding or customizing driveway layouts to enhance curb appeal and functionality. Homeowners typically want to understand the different types of stone options available, the durability and maintenance requirements of each, and how the construction process will integrate with existing property features.
Property owners should consider factors such as the overall design style of their home, the expected traffic load, and local climate conditions when planning a stone driveway. It’s important to clarify the scope of the project, including surface preparation, drainage considerations, and the type of stones used. Understanding these details helps ensure the driveway is constructed to meet both aesthetic preferences and practical needs for years to come.

Common Stone Driveway Construction Jobs
Stone driveway installation - durable surfaces that enhance curb appeal and withstand heavy traffic.
Flagstone driveway paving - natural stone options that create a timeless and attractive entrance.
Stamped stone driveways - decorative designs that add unique patterns and visual interest.
Crushed stone driveway construction - cost-effective and easy-to-maintain choices for functional driveways.
Retaining wall with stone - support structures that define driveway edges and prevent erosion.
Stone driveway repairs - maintenance services to address cracks, settling, or surface damage.
Stone Driveway Construction Questions
What types of stone are used for driveways? Common options include flagstone, granite, and limestone, each offering different aesthetics and durability.
How long does a stone driveway typically last? Properly installed stone driveways can last several decades with minimal maintenance.
Are stone driveways suitable for all climates? Yes, stone driveways perform well in various climates, including freeze-thaw conditions common in Fort Collins.
What maintenance is required for a stone driveway? Regular cleaning and occasional resealing help preserve the appearance and integrity of the stones.
